Get the proportions right

Cuts at the hip with a slight blouse at the hem; sleeves should hit the wrist exactly when arms are down. For the rugby shirt: slim through the chest, slightly boxy at the waist; sleeves should hit the wrist exactly.

Common mistakes

With the denim jacket:

Wearing it with denim jeans of the same wash — Canadian tuxedos require contrast.

With the rugby shirt:

Pairing with a baseball cap — kills the editorial silhouette the rugby shirt creates on its own.

A short history

outerwear

Denim jacket

Levi's introduced the Type I jacket in 1905 for railway workers; Type II (1953) and Type III (1962) refined the silhouette into a slimmer, snappable layer.

Throws over T-shirts and sweaters when a topcoat is too much.

tops

Rugby shirt

Rugby shirts were standard kit for English rugby clubs in the 1880s. Ralph Lauren's Rugby line (2004–2012) and Aimé Leon Dore's revival in the 2020s gave them post-prep credibility.

Thick cotton pique, engineered collar, minimal branding. The Ivy League staple that's having its moment again.
